61/*----- Data structures ---------------------------------------------------*/
62
63typedef struct selpk {
64 sel_file reader; /* File selection object */
65 pkbuf pk; /* Packet buffering object */
66} selpk;
67
68/*----- Functions provided ------------------------------------------------*/
69
70/* --- @selpk_enable@ --- *
71 *
72 * Arguments: @selpk *pk@ = pointer to buffer block
73 *
74 * Returns: ---
75 *
76 * Use: Enables a buffer for reading, and emits any queued packets
77 * to the buffer's owner.
78 */
79
80extern void selpk_enable(selpk */*pk*/);
81
82/* --- @selpk_disable@ --- *
83 *
84 * Arguments: @selpk *pk@ = pointer to a buffer block
85 *
86 * Returns: ---
87 *
88 * Use: Disables a buffer. It won't be read from until it's
89 * enabled again.
90 */
91
92extern void selpk_disable(selpk */*pk*/);
93
94/* --- @selpk_want@ --- *
95 *
96 * Arguments: @selpk *pk@ = pointer to buffer block
97 * @size_t want@ = size of packet to read
98 *
99 * Returns: ---
100 *
101 * Use: Sets the size of the packet to be read next.
102 */
103
104extern void selpk_want(selpk */*pk*/, size_t /*sz*/);
105
106/* --- @selpk_init@ --- *
107 *
108 * Arguments: @selpk *pk@ = pointer to buffer block
109 * @sel_state *s@ = pointer to select state to attach to
110 * @int fd@ = file descriptor to listen to
111 * @pkbuf_func *func@ = function to call
112 * @void *p@ = argument for function
113 *
114 * Returns: ---
115 *
116 * Use: Initializes a buffer block.
117 */
118
119extern void selpk_init(selpk */*pk*/, sel_state */*s*/, int /*fd*/,
120 pkbuf_func */*func*/, void */*p*/);
121
122/* --- @selpk_destroy@ --- *
123 *
124 * Arguments: @lbuf *b@ = pointer to buffer block
125 *
126 * Returns: ---
127 *
128 * Use: Deallocates a packet buffer and frees any resources it owned.
129 */
130
131extern void selpk_destroy(selpk */*pk*/);
